Best Radish Farming Locations
Radishes in Grow A Garden tend to grow best in areas with moderate soil fertility and frequent watering opportunities. From my experience, the following locations are ideal:
Sunny Meadow: This early-game area has evenly fertile soil and consistent sunlight. It’s perfect for new players who want to start building a reliable radish supply. The only drawback is occasional pests, so keep an eye on your crops.
Riverbank Fields: These plots are located near a water source, which naturally boosts growth speed. Radishes planted here reach maturity faster than in other regions, making it one of the best late-game options for mass farming.
Hidden Grove: This less-known location has slightly lower soil quality, but it offers rare fertilizer drops and occasional radish-related quests. If you’re aiming for long-term efficiency and extra rewards, this spot is worth checking out.
Farming Tips for Maximum Yield
Water Regularly: Radishes grow fastest when watered every in-game day. Missing a day can slow growth considerably, so plan your watering schedule carefully.
Fertilizer Use: Investing in fertilizer boosts growth speed by around 20%. It’s particularly effective in areas like Hidden Grove, where soil quality is lower.
Crop Rotation: Avoid planting radishes in the same spot repeatedly. Rotate crops with nitrogen-rich plants to prevent soil depletion and maintain a healthy yield.
Monitor Pests: Pests are a minor but annoying problem. Keep a few scarecrows or natural repellents handy to protect your harvest.
